Pourquoi la confidentialité est importante

Dans l'environnement de développement d'aujourd'hui, la confidentialité du code est de plus en plus importante. Que vous travailliez sur des algorithmes propriétaires, que vous manipuliez des données sensibles, ou que vous préfériez simplement garder votre code privé, l'analyse IA locale avec Ollama garantit que votre code ne quitte jamais votre machine.

Confidentialité complète avec Ollama

Lorsque vous utilisez Ollama avec AI Diff Review, tout le traitement se fait sur votre machine locale. Cela signifie :

  • Votre code ne quitte jamais votre ordinateur
  • Aucune donnée n'est envoyée à des services externes
  • Aucun appel API aux fournisseurs cloud
  • Contrôle complet sur votre code
  • Fonctionne hors ligne (après téléchargement du modèle)

Cas d'usage pour le développement axé sur la confidentialité

Code propriétaire

Si vous travaillez sur des algorithmes propriétaires ou des secrets commerciaux, garder le code local est essentiel. Ollama garantit que votre propriété intellectuelle reste sur votre machine.

Industries réglementées

Les industries avec des exigences strictes de protection des données (santé, finance, etc.) peuvent bénéficier du traitement local pour répondre aux besoins de conformité.

Environnements isolés

Pour les systèmes qui ne peuvent pas se connecter à Internet, Ollama fournit des capacités de révision de code IA sans dépendances externes.

Préférence personnelle

Même si vous n'avez pas d'exigences strictes, vous pouvez simplement préférer garder votre code privé. Ollama rend cela facile.

Configuration pour la confidentialité

Pour maximiser la confidentialité avec Ollama :

  1. Installez Ollama sur votre machine locale
  2. Téléchargez les modèles localement (ils restent sur votre machine)
  3. Configurez AI Diff Review pour utiliser Ollama
  4. Désactivez la connexion Internet si désiré (après configuration)

Une fois configuré, vous pouvez exécuter des analyses complètement hors ligne, garantissant une confidentialité maximale.

Confidentialité vs fournisseurs cloud

Bien que les fournisseurs cloud comme OpenAI offrent une excellente analyse, ils nécessitent l'envoi de code à des serveurs externes. Même avec la rédaction de secrets, certaines équipes préfèrent une confidentialité complète :

Fonctionnalité Ollama (Local) Fournisseurs cloud
Confidentialité du code Complète (ne quitte jamais la machine) Envoyé à des serveurs externes
Rédaction de secrets Optionnelle (sécurité supplémentaire) Essentielle
Internet requis Non (après configuration) Oui
Coûts API Aucun Par requête
Performance Dépend du matériel Constante, rapide

Meilleures pratiques pour la confidentialité

Garder les modèles à jour

Bien que vous puissiez travailler hors ligne, mettez périodiquement à jour les modèles pour obtenir des améliorations. Faites-le lorsque vous êtes à l'aise de vous connecter à Internet.

Utiliser la rédaction de secrets quand même

Même avec le traitement local, activer la rédaction de secrets fournit une couche supplémentaire de sécurité et de bonnes habitudes.

Sécuriser votre machine

Puisque tout le traitement est local, assurez-vous que votre machine est sécurisée. Utilisez le chiffrement, des mots de passe forts et les meilleures pratiques de sécurité.

Sauvegarder les modèles

Gardez des sauvegardes de vos modèles afin de pouvoir les restaurer si nécessaire sans les retélécharger.

Approche hybride

Vous n'avez pas à choisir exclusivement entre la confidentialité et les avantages du cloud. De nombreuses équipes utilisent une approche hybride :

  • Utilisez Ollama pour le code sensible/propriétaire
  • Utilisez les fournisseurs cloud pour le travail moins sensible
  • Changez en fonction du projet ou du commit spécifique

AI Diff Review facilite le changement de fournisseurs, vous pouvez donc utiliser chacun là où cela a du sens.

Considérations de performance

Le traitement local avec Ollama peut être plus lent que les fournisseurs cloud, mais :

  • L'accélération GPU peut le rendre rapide
  • Pas de latence réseau
  • Pas de limites de débit
  • Contrôle complet sur les ressources

Pour de nombreux développeurs, les avantages en matière de confidentialité l'emportent sur les compromis de performance.

Conclusion

Le développement axé sur la confidentialité avec Ollama vous donne un contrôle complet sur votre code tout en bénéficiant de l'analyse alimentée par l'IA. Que vous ayez des exigences strictes en matière de confidentialité ou que vous préfériez simplement le traitement local, Ollama le rend pratique et accessible.

En gardant votre code sur votre machine, vous maintenez une confidentialité et un contrôle complets. Combiné avec les fonctionnalités d'AI Diff Review, vous obtenez une analyse de code puissante sans compromettre la confidentialité.

Prêt à prioriser la confidentialité ? Installez AI Diff Review et configurez Ollama pour une analyse de code complètement privée.